Introduction

In the vacuum components industry there can be few more specialized technologies than the production of ceramic to metal seals. Ceramic to metal seals, the bonding of metals to ceramics, are fundamental to the manufacture of thousands of components in applications where electricity and optics must interface with high and ultrahigh vacuum environments. The sealing and bonding process begin with the careful specification, selection, testing and qualification of vacuum grade materials to be used in the design and manufacturing of all ISI ceramic-to-metal products. A proprietary active-alloy metalization process is at the heart of all seal production. High purity alumina ceramics are routinely bonded and sealed to low expansion metals in vacuum furnace environments using precious and semiprecious high temperature vacuum tube-grade braze alloys. This method of fabrication produces products suitable for service in UHV applications and thermal cycling as high as 450°C.

Some of the products available from Insulator Seal include a complete line of thermocouple feedthroughs, single and double-ended multipin instrumentation feedthroughs, an extensive selection of industry standard coaxial instrumentation and power feedthroughs, high frequency RF power feedthroughs with patented cooling geometry, electrical breaks suitable for cryogenic service, VacOptix® patented viewports for deep ultraviolet and far infrared optical applications as well as custom engineered products for exotic or demanding applications.
